HIP 1942

HIP 1942 is a F-type (Yellow-White) star located in the constellation Cassiopeia.

Located approximately 490.5 light-years from Earth, HIP 1942 res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.

HIP 1942 is classified as a spectral class F star (F-type (Yellow-White)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.

HIP 1942 has an apparent magnitude of +8.26,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its white h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+0.436.
